American Wirehair Cat

29 11:24:08
American Wirehair cats are friendly and very loving domestic cats originally found in New York. In the United States, these wirehair cats are considered as their national treasure. These breeds are medium-sized regular featured cats, best known for their curly and wiry coats.

Their coats are unusual, thick, spongy and firm which come down to the whiskers. American Wirehair cats come in various colors and patterns ranging from blue, white and black to tabby, calico and bi-colour. These loving domestic cat breeds are best known for their unique wiry, kinky fur and are portrayed as similar to steel wool.

Origin

In 1966, in Vernon, in New York, the American Wirehair breeds first occurred due to an accidental mutation to two barn cats. The cat owner decided to breed them with American Shorthair cats popularly known as Rex cats. Two more new wirehaired kittens were born. A spontaneous mutation between these breeds had been observed which resulted in a huge growth in their numbers. These breeds got recognition in the year 1967. Apart from New York the American Wirehair cars also became popular in Germany and Canada.

Breed Trait and Characteristics

These cats are popularly known as people cats as they are very much attention seekers and love human attention as well as affection. These American Wirehair cats are fun loving, quiet and gentle, active, have a wonderful sense of humor and playful in nature. These cute people cats generally love to staying indoors.

These cat breeds are almost similar to American Shorthairs, only they differ in their springy, tough coat, including their moustaches or whiskers and ear fur. It is proved that the coats of American Wirehair cats are similar to the wire coats of some dog breeds.

American Wirehair are medium sized, sturdy build people friendly domestic cats that have round heads, distinct muzzle and soaring cheekbones. Mostly, they have golden eyes, but sometimes in some white ones they have amber or blue colored eyes. The male American Wirehair cats are bigger than the females and have dominant coat traits. As a result, any breeding between these Wirehairs and any other cat can produce wirehair kittens.

Common American Wirehair Diseases

Generally the American Wirehair cats are healthy and resistant to diseases, but also they have some major health problems. They are:.

?#65533;?Prone to obesity: These cats are prone to obesity and become overweight when they are overfed. Owners can avoid this problem by not feeding them continuously.

?#65533;?Risk of heart failure: As wirehairs are produced by constant breeding with American shorthairs, which increase the risk of heart failure in American wirehairs popularly known as Hypertrophic Cardiomyopathy in cats.

If cared properly, these gentle and people friendly Wirehairs cats can live up to 15 years.
